Do you need an Authorized Representative to sell in Spain or Portugal?
If you sell packaged products in a country where you do not have a tax ID, Extended Producer Responsibility (EPR) requires you to appoint an Authorized Representative. This representative acts on your behalf so you can meet your obligations related to placing packaged products on the market.
